The central nervous system (CNS) is a … Nervous system (anterior view) In this article, we’ll discuss the peripheral … Key facts about the lobes of the brain; Frontal lobe Location: Corresponds to … The cell nucleus is the most noticeable organelle within the eukaryotic cell, and … WebMyelin sheath is also known as medullary sheath. It is an insulating layer which covers the axon and helps to maintain a constant membrane potential. It is produced by Schwann cell in the peripheral nervous system and from oligodendroglia cells.
